Transaction 4caf6b2cc308ed5bb86f54d7bb693dcb74ef4ce4a68875a13564242f57bada59
1 Input
1 Output
-
4caf6b2cc308ed5bb86f54d7bb693dcb74ef4ce4a68875a13564242f57bada59:0
- value
- 75573
- script pubkey
- OP_0 OP_PUSHBYTES_20 398e99c2a3c16c6be34a712c5dda3d396b141cae
- address
- bc1q8x8fns4rc9kxhc62wyk9mk3a8943g89w04ctfh